Trans and intersex groups across the world are fighting against discrimination and violence, day in and day out, but are severely under-resourced. In 2016, American Jewish World Service, along with Global Action for Trans Equality and Astraea Lesbian Foundation for Justice, surveyed more than 450 trans groups and more than 50 intersex groups to learn more about the needs and priorities of these two movements that are deepening our understandings of sexual and gender diversity in the broader human rights landscape.

“The State of Trans Organizing” and “The State of Intersex Organizing” make a compelling case for why greater global attention and funding is needed to ensure that trans and intersex issues no longer remain on the margins of the global human rights movement.
